Tutorial DBA Oracle
Pentadbir Pangkalan Data Oracle (DBA) ialah seorang profesional yang bertanggungjawab mengurus dan menyelenggara sistem pangkalan data Oracle. Dengan kemunculan era data besar, pangkalan data Oracle menjadi semakin popular di kalangan perusahaan dan organisasi Oleh itu, semakin banyak DBA diperlukan untuk mengurus dan menyelenggara sistem pangkalan data ini. Tutorial ini akan memperkenalkan beberapa kemahiran dan pengetahuan penting untuk membantu orang baru menjadi Oracle DBA yang berkelayakan.
- Pengetahuan asas
Sebelum anda mula mempelajari Oracle DBA, anda perlu memahami beberapa istilah asas, seperti:
- Pangkalan data: digunakan untuk penyimpanan Sistem data dan perisian yang mengurus data.
- Instance: digunakan untuk mengurus dan mengawal proses dan struktur memori pangkalan data Oracle.
- Ruang jadual: struktur logik yang digunakan untuk menyimpan fail data dan fail indeks.
- Fail data: Fail fizikal yang digunakan untuk menyimpan data dalam pangkalan data.
- Fail kawalan: Mengandungi maklumat metadata tentang pangkalan data, seperti nama pangkalan data, lokasi fail data dan ruang jadual, dsb.
- Fail log yang diarkibkan: Mengandungi rekod perubahan yang dibuat dalam pangkalan data, digunakan untuk operasi pemulihan.
- Memasang dan Mengkonfigurasi Pangkalan Data Oracle
Sebelum menjadi Oracle DBA, anda perlu memasang pangkalan data Oracle pada komputer anda terlebih dahulu. Langkah pemasangan adalah serupa dengan perisian lain, tetapi anda perlu memberi perhatian kepada aspek berikut:
- Tentukan versi pangkalan data Oracle dan keperluan sistem pengendalian.
- Konfigurasikan keperluan perkakasan dan perisian komputer anda.
- Tetapkan pembolehubah persekitaran Oracle.
- Konfigurasikan parameter pangkalan data Oracle, seperti saiz memori dan tetapan untuk berbilang kejadian.
- Buat pangkalan data dan pengguna.
- Konfigurasikan keselamatan pangkalan data, seperti pengesahan dan kebenaran pengguna.
- Sandaran dan Pemulihan Pangkalan Data
Sebagai Oracle DBA yang berkelayakan, adalah sangat penting untuk membuat sandaran dan memulihkan pangkalan data. Berikut ialah beberapa petua sandaran dan pemulihan:
- Gunakan alat Pengurus Pemulihan Oracle (RMAN) untuk operasi sandaran dan pemulihan.
- Tentukan strategi sandaran seperti sandaran penuh, sandaran tambahan dan sandaran berbeza.
- Pilih jenis sandaran yang betul seperti sandaran global, sandaran tempatan dan sandaran dalam talian.
- Tentukan format sandaran dan lokasi storan, seperti sandaran termampat dan sandaran cakera.
- Sentiasa menguji operasi sandaran dan pemulihan untuk memastikan kebolehlaksanaan operasi pemulihan.
- Pantau dan tala prestasi pangkalan data
Oracle DBA perlu sentiasa memantau dan menala prestasi pangkalan data untuk memastikan kelancaran sistem pangkalan data. Berikut ialah beberapa petua pemantauan dan penalaan:
- Gunakan arahan Oracle Enterprise Manager (OEM) dan SQL untuk pemantauan masa nyata.
- Kenal pasti kesesakan prestasi pangkalan data seperti penggunaan CPU dan menunggu I/O.
- Optimumkan pertanyaan dan indeks SQL untuk meningkatkan kecekapan pertanyaan pangkalan data.
- Tukar konfigurasi enjin pangkalan data seperti cache denyar dan saiz cache, dsb.
- Kumpul statistik pangkalan data dengan kerap untuk mengoptimumkan rancangan pelaksanaan pertanyaan.
- Mengurus dan mengekalkan keselamatan pangkalan data
DBA Oracle perlu kerap mengurus dan mengekalkan keselamatan pangkalan data untuk melindungi maklumat sensitif dalam pangkalan data. Berikut ialah beberapa petua untuk mengurus dan mengekalkan keselamatan:
- Buat pengguna dan peranan serta tetapkan kebenaran yang sesuai.
- Laksanakan kawalan akses dan fungsi pengauditan untuk mengehadkan akses yang tidak perlu.
- Tukar kata laluan pangkalan data dengan kerap dan kukuhkan dasar kata laluan.
- Lumpuhkan perkhidmatan dan antara muka yang tidak diperlukan untuk mengurangkan permukaan serangan.
- Kemas kini perisian pangkalan data dan tampalan dengan kerap untuk memastikan keselamatan dan kestabilan sistem.
Ringkasan
Oracle DBA telah menjadi bahagian yang amat diperlukan dalam infrastruktur IT perusahaan moden Menguasai pengetahuan dan kemahiran Oracle DBA boleh membantu anda berubah daripada pengaturcara biasa kepada DBA bergaji tinggi jalan ke pendakian. Tutorial ini memperkenalkan beberapa kemahiran dan pengetahuan asas saya harap pembaca dapat memperoleh pengetahuan dan kemahiran yang diperlukan untuk menjadi Oracle DBA yang berkelayakan.
Atas ialah kandungan terperinci tutorial oracle dba.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!